Output 2950954f805652d903a20682709e29b6f2829a8ef7bc1b746f1d24a2282323c3:24

value
3634
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4ca80636790caf0121a81958879556a960ed3abe8d8025a99762c310471ff560
address
bc1pfj5qvdnepjhszgdgr9vg092k49sw6w473kqzt2vhvtp3q3cl74sqru6h8d
transaction
2950954f805652d903a20682709e29b6f2829a8ef7bc1b746f1d24a2282323c3
spent
true